Output 8a2bea31190150d6a0b4d247ab91fbb4eef7e3dd777df89cfee6fc0d2c0e07dc:0

value
28055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0f0e867ebb9e39fa4d2cabd92e3ace0f38a351a OP_EQUAL
address
3Ljo51nY45ytJjVTz19EHTrjmF4TqvQfsV
transaction
8a2bea31190150d6a0b4d247ab91fbb4eef7e3dd777df89cfee6fc0d2c0e07dc
confirmations
164894
spent
true